Clarice Jeanette Titterud

           It is with great sadness that we announce the passing of Clarice Jeanette Titterud on April 22, 2016.  She lived a long and full life surrounded by the love of her family and friends and filled the lives of those around her with her kindness, generosity, quiet faith and constant love.

           She was born to Oscar and Cecelia Swenson on July 3, 1918 and grew up on their farm in McGregor, ND.  After graduating from McGregor High School, she obtained her teaching degree at the State Teachers College in Minot, ND, after which she ventured west to teach in Federal Way, WA.

           After working at Boeing during the war, she returned to North Dakota and began teaching again.  She married Marvin Titterud and had two daughters, Janet and Vicki.  After buying a Midas franchise, they moved back to Washington and settled in Burien.

          Clarice was strong in her faith, was an active member of Glendale Lutheran Church and an incredible role model as a Christian and a beloved elder in our family.  She loved to travel and collected memories from adventures in many countries including China, Australia, the Holy Land, Europe, Scandinavia as well as many places across North America.  She loved to visit family often in Montana and North Dakota, and still thought of North Dakota as her home – she even drove there by herself when she was in her 80’s!

          Clarice is preceded in death by her daughter Janet Graham and husband Michael Graham, her brother Frank Swenson, and sister Irene Johnson.  She is survived and fondly remembered by her brother Earl and his wife Alice of Tioga, ND, her daughter Vicki and son-in-law Tim of North Bend, WA, and four granddaughters: Jessica Johnston of Sedona, AZ, Angela Vineyard Giarratano and her husband Brett Giarratano of Fountain Hills, AZ, Michelle Graham of Covington, WA and Amelia Moore and her husband Miguel Mejia of North Bend, WA.  She also leaves in her loving legacy two great-grandchildren, Yasemin Moore of North Bend, WA and Jace Giarratano of Fountain Hills, AZ.
